Occult primary:

It is present by neck mass without finding of primary tumor.
It will be very dangerous to take any intervention before discovering the origin of this tumor (cancer).

Any intervention, surgical removal or biopsy is absolute contraindicated in occult primary.
Because all intervention surgical removal or biopsy has following drawbacks:
1. Spillage of malignant cells.
2. False sense of security for the patient that he is very from disease, although the tumor is present still.
3. If the mass proved to be squamous cell carcinoma, it is not indicate the site of primary tumor, as most of primary tumors of head and neck are squamous cell carcinoma.
4. Your incision will interfere with the incision of radical neck dissection later on.

So the only way that we get pathological sample from occult primary is Fine Needle Aspiration Biopsy (FNAB), that it is role in primary occult.
